This is it! Start the countdown, guys - Team Fortress 2: Engineer Update! by anyquestions in gaming

[–]kflasch 0 points1 point  (0 children)

I was really happy with the scout update. I'll use the drink to help out the team and distract a sentry so someone can blow it up, or use it to run all the way behind enemy lines and be the gnat that the scout is so good at being to the other team... or to sneak up to the cart and move it. I'll use the new gun to knock dudes off ledges or push them in a direction they shouldn't be. Of course, the sandman is nice to stop people for a few moments if you manage to get a hit (but is the least useful imo).

I think if anything they gave the scout more strategic options for annoying the piss out of the other team.
